Several things change the final bill when you replace a roof. The total area of your home is the biggest factor, followed by the specific materials you choose, like asphalt shingles versus metal or tile. We also look at the pitch or slope of your roof and how many layers of old material need to be pulled off before we start. If there is hidden wood rot or damaged decking underneath, that adds to the labor and supplies required.

For Albuquerque homes, metal roof colors that reflect sunlight are often a smart choice to help combat the intense desert heat. Lighter shades like white, beige, light gray, or even subtle earth tones can significantly reduce heat absorption, leading to lower cooling costs. Many homeowners also choose colors that complement the natural desert landscape. It's important to select a high-quality coating designed for UV resistance.
TPO (Thermoplastic Polyolefin) roofing is a single-ply membrane often used for flat or low-slope roofs, popular for commercial buildings. In Albuquerque's sunny climate, TPO's reflective white surface can be beneficial for energy efficiency. However, its long-term durability under intense UV exposure and extreme temperature fluctuations should be carefully considered. Proper installation is crucial to ensure it performs well against our desert conditions.

For metal roofs in Albuquerque, pneumatic nailers specifically designed for metal roofing are preferred. These tools allow for precise control over nail depth, preventing over-driving or under-driving, which is crucial for secure fastening without damaging the panels. The type of nailer and fasteners used will depend on the specific metal roofing system being installed to ensure it can withstand our windy conditions.
Metal roof panels are durable, long-lasting coverings for homes, offering excellent protection against Albuquerque's intense sun, wind, and temperature fluctuations. They are highly energy-efficient, reflecting solar heat, which can significantly reduce cooling costs. Metal roofs are also fire-resistant and require minimal maintenance. They come in various styles, including standing seam and corrugated, to suit different home aesthetics.
